What you'll be doing:
  • Preparing papers, files and court/tribunal documents for hearings, meetings and processes
  • Maintaining and updating records on an in-house computer system and handling data input
  • Carrying out general admin tasks such as photocopying, filing, post opening and dispatch
  • Supporting meeting room bookings and preparing agendas, joining instructions and handouts
  • Clerking civil and family courts/tribunals hearings, helping ensure materials are up to date
  • Handling face-to-face, written and telephone enquiries, providing helpful customer service
  • Supporting listings/rota administration by checking files and assisting court users
  • Processing standard casework documentation, including documents relating to orders, claims, fines and fees
  • Checking and verifying documents, records and returns against criteria and quality standards
  • Producing basic statistical analysis and handling straightforward report and financial processing
  • Communicating with the public, judiciary and wider stakeholders to collect information and follow correct procedures
